About

Romain Legros is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Gastroenterology. According to data from OpenAlex, Romain Legros has authored 83 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 64 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 48 papers in Surgery and 36 papers in Gastroenterology. Recurrent topics in Romain Legros’s work include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(47 papers),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(27 papers) and Metastasis and carcinoma case studies (26 papers). Romain Legros is often cited by papers focused on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(47 papers),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(27 papers) and Metastasis and carcinoma case studies (26 papers). Romain Legros collaborates with scholars based in France, Italy and Switzerland. Romain Legros's co-authors include Jérémie Jacques, Denis Sautereau, Mathieu Pioche, Jérôme Rivory, V. Loustaud‐Ratti, Thierry Ponchon, Jérémie Albouys, Paul Carrier, Hugo Lepetit and Sophie Geyl and has published in prestigious journals such as Scientific Reports, Human Molecular Genetics and Journal of Hepatology.
